Drivetrain healthcheck: How to ensure smooth and quiet gear changes | Colchester Bike Kitchen
Apr 27, 2024 (UTC+0)ENDED
Colchester
Join the beginner-level, free event "Drivetrain healthcheck: How to ensure smooth and quiet gear changes" in Colchester. Learn the importance of maintaining your bike's drivetrain for optimal performance. Discover how to clean, lubricate, and adjust your gears, as well as how to identify and resolve common issues. Attendees will receive a complimentary chain wear indicator tool, typically priced at £3. This session, funded by Cycling UK's Big Bike Revival, will focus on Derailleur gear setups, but individuals with hub gear or single speed bikes are welcome to participate. Feel free to bring your bike for hands-on practice during the workshop session. Take advantage of this opportunity on April 27, 2024, at Colchester Bike Kitchen, located at Unit 2, Portal Precinct, Colchester, CO1 1JJ. Witness the thrilling competition of the top wheelchair basketball teams at the National Championship Finals 2024 in Colchester. Taking place at the esteemed Essex Sport Arena, this prestigious event marks the culmination of the British Wheelchair Basketball domestic calendar. Teams from the six leagues will gather over the weekend to compete in the National League Divisions 1-3, Premier Division, Women’s Premier League, and Junior League finals. With semi-final matches and 3rd/4th playoff games throughout, both courts will be abuzz with action as the 2023-24 season concludes. Stay updated on fixtures and results on the BWB website as the event progresses. Your ticket grants access to all games across the weekend, providing an opportunity to enjoy this family-friendly spectator sport. Free admission is available for children under 12 accompanied by a ticketed adult. Athletes participating in the National Champs will receive weekend accreditation through their club, while one parent/carer per U18 player can also receive accreditation. Discover innovative experimental translation techniques at the Radical Translation Workshop led by Gregory Betts and Philip Terry. During this enlightening session, Betts and Terry will delve into their groundbreaking projects, such as BardCode and Vanitas, demonstrating how they transform poems and cartoons through unconventional translation methods. Attendees will have the opportunity to engage in hands-on activities, exploring the possibility of translating literature into different art forms. This exclusive workshop will take place on Saturday, June 1, 2024, from 11:00 am to 1:00 pm at the Lakeside Theatre Studio, University of Essex, Wivenhoe Park, Colchester. NoTanx Freediving - Colchester Monday Session | Leisure World
Oct 14, 2024 (UTC+0)ENDED
Colchester
These are coached Club sessions - suitable for beginners up to world champions. To join our Club sessions, you need to be able to confidently swim 2 lengths of a pool (on the surface). If you are interested in coming along to try out, please book a Tryout ticket. You must complete the following 2 forms BEFORE ATTENDING THE SESSION: Come & Try Medical Statement NoTanx Liability Release & Assumption of Risk Please email us if you need to borrow fins and/or a mask. PLEASE NOTE: THERE IS CURRENTLY A WAITING LIST FOR MEMBERSHIP AFTER ATTENDING 2 TRYOUT SESSIONS We meet around 8.30pm outside the pool either on the edge of the car park or just by the entrance under the canopy in case of rain for a dry session/breath holding exercises, followed by the pool session. For more information please message us on Info@NoTanx.com. We break Freediving into 10 aspects that can be trained separately, and have 42 exercises that train all 10 aspects. Most sessions are Yin (soft internal) working on soft techniques, awareness and efficiency. Other sessions are Yang sessions (hard external) working on monofin technique and flexibility.

Free ActivAte Holiday Club (SEND HUB Colchester) | Lexden Springs Residential Special School
Oct 30, 2024 (UTC+0)ENDED
Colchester
In partnership with Active Essex, Disability4Sport is pleased to be able to offer this FREE programme for primary school children who are on means tested benefit free school meals or who are from low income families. Our Youth Holiday Clubs will deliver supported activities for young people in small groups who may need some additional support during the holidays. Disability4Sport will offer a range of physical and enrichment activities for young people, offering Something4Everyone and ensuring young people have a fun, memorable and a healthy packed lunch. These clubs are completely free for young people living in Essex with special educational needs and disabilities (SEND) who are eligible for benefits based free school meals or who are fromlow income families. These clubs will include fun local activities and a healthy packed lunch, with inclusive sports coaches who are qualified to deliver to young people with special educational needs and disabilities. Children who require 1-to-1 personal assistance will require a parent or carer to attend every session.

Author Visit and Lecture with Ethan Tapper | Burnham Memorial Library
Nov 23, 2024 (UTC-5)ENDED
Colchester
Ethan Tapper will be here to speak on the art of forest management and the importance of compassionate conservation. He may also do a brief reading from his recent book, which Bill McKibben describes as “Beautifully written, full of scenes those of us who live in and love the forests of the northeast will recognize immediately.” The presentation will end with a Q&A, after which Ethan will be available to sign copies of his book, copies of which will be for sale thanks to Phoenix Books. Ethan Tapper worked as Chittenden County Forester for eight years. He left his position in June to promote his new book and establish a conservation consulting practice—Bear Island Forestry.
